Off-Roader Packing List
Essential Gear
When heading out for an off-roading adventure, it’s important to pack the essential gear to ensure a safe and enjoyable trip. Some of the key items to include in your packing list are a reliable map or GPS device, a first aid kit, a tool kit, a spare tire, and a jack. These items will come in handy in case of emergencies or unexpected situations while off-roading. Additionally, make sure to pack plenty of water, non-perishable food, and extra clothing in case the weather changes unexpectedly.
Vehicle Equipment
Before hitting the trails, make sure your vehicle is equipped with the necessary off-road gear. This includes items such as recovery straps, a winch, a high-lift jack, and a tire repair kit. It’s also important to check that your vehicle’s tires are in good condition and properly inflated, as well as ensuring your vehicle has adequate clearance for off-roading. Don’t forget to pack a shovel and traction boards to help get your vehicle unstuck if needed.
Camping Supplies
If you plan on camping during your off-roading trip, be sure to pack all the necessary camping supplies. This includes a tent, sleeping bags, cooking utensils, a portable stove, and a cooler for storing food. Don’t forget to pack a headlamp or flashlight for navigating in the dark, as well as extra batteries. It’s also a good idea to bring along a portable toilet and waste disposal bags for when nature calls.
Personal Items
Lastly, don’t forget to pack personal items such as sunscreen, bug spray, a hat, sunglasses, and a camera to capture all the memorable moments of your off-roading adventure. It’s also a good idea to bring along a portable phone charger or power bank in case of emergencies. Additionally, make sure to pack any necessary medications, as well as a basic hygiene kit with items like toothpaste, toothbrush, and hand sanitizer.
